H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. HTML code on this page is well minified.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 83.4 kB or 69% of the original size.

Language claimed in HTML meta tag should match the language actually used on the web page. Otherwise Mudana.net can be misinterpreted by Google and other search engines. Our service has detected that Japanese is used on the page, and it matches the claimed language. Our system also found out that Mudana.net main page’s claimed encoding is shift_jis. Changing it to UTF-8 can be a good choice, as this format is commonly used for encoding all over the web and thus their visitors won’t have any troubles with symbol transcription or reading.

Social Sharing Optimization

Open Graph description is not detected on the main page of Mudana. Lack of Open Graph description can be counter-productive for their social media presence, as such a description allows converting a website homepage (or other pages) into good-looking, rich and well-structured posts, when it is being shared on Facebook and other social media.
